Transaction eb5247017ef49438991bad21a0108821a0519d8195fe590692c4ba7ff4e4d3bd
3 Input
2 Outputs
- eb5247017ef49438991bad21a0108821a0519d8195fe590692c4ba7ff4e4d3bd:0
- eb5247017ef49438991bad21a0108821a0519d8195fe590692c4ba7ff4e4d3bd:1
value 1668047
address 12L4Dvv6hwUEGVEJgqr6dXdqqA1DKSzXKH
value 989509
address 1GshJZPgfiUgejNWgzcXceXkTjpzrwJ5LK